Output d6449984dba0743c6ca1f91d58630f0b613394aaecc5630251243e219c63b8d3:8

value
58781068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 28fbbe9405881a385945ab4717e53e651d8495e8 OP_EQUAL
address
35RiXjAMPvRLcg4FmU9oe19z1T47cFdYUv
transaction
d6449984dba0743c6ca1f91d58630f0b613394aaecc5630251243e219c63b8d3
spent
true